Most voters believe members of the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) could be using TikTok to 'collect sensitive national security information.'

Most voters believe members of the Chinese Communist Party could be using TikTok to “collect sensitive national security information from U.S. government employees” and would support congressional action, banning the app, a Rasmussen Reports survey released Friday found.

Most, 68 percent, agree, and of those, 46 percent “strongly” agree. There is a consensus across the board, as most Republicans, Democrats, and independents — 87 percent, 54 percent, and 64 percent, respectively — agree. Similarly, more Republicans than Democrats or unaffiliated voters at least somewhat support federal legislation to ban TikTok from the United States.
